Every result is evaluated using two consensus scores. Sampling consensus measures how consistently a finding is reproduced within a cancer lineage across different conditions. Lineage consensus measures how broadly the result is shared across cancer types, distinguishing pan-cancer signals from lineage-specific patterns.

This table ranks reproducible OR5AW1P RNA expression–survival associations across cancer types. High OR5AW1P expression shows unfavorable associations in READ, KIRC, HNSC and LUAD, but favorable associations in LIHC and UCS. The LIHC Kaplan–Meier curve shows clear separation, with the low-expression group declining faster, consistent with the favorable association (log-rank p = .003). Together, the overview and detailed table identify LIHC as the clearest survival context for OR5AW1P RNA expression.
